Award of Contract for Specialist Mental Health Support for Victims and Witnesses

In line with the ‘Commissioning and Grants Strategy’ the OPCC has re-commissioned the service to provide mental health support for victims and witnesses. A transparent procurement process was undertaken which was led by 7F Commercial Services. The successful bidder was Cambridgeshire, Peterborough and South Lincolnshire Mind (CPSL Mind) who will be awarded with five-year contract […]
